NF1 Sequencing and Deletion/Duplication
Also known as: Neurofibromatosis
Clinical Use
Order TestUse
This test is used to identify individuals with autosomal dominant neurofibromatosis type 1 (NF1) syndrome by detecting single‑nucleotide variants, deletions, and duplications in the NF1 gene, which encodes the neurofibromin protein. It supports diagnosis in individuals who meet clinical criteria or in young children with only partial features, and can confirm familial mutations when present.
